As the year progresses we have more and more OEMs working on a foldable smartphone. The trend started by Samsung with the Galaxy Fold is now catching up and several companies are following suit. As per the latest report, we have Google working on a foldable Pixel smartphone which might have different versions.
Thanks to the source, we get a glimpse on the work in progress at the Mountain view HQ of the foldable smartphones. The patent filed at the WIPO(World Intellectual Property Organization) shares mockups with different folding mechanism. The first one is an outward folding design like the one we saw Huawei Mate X foldable featured. It has a vertical hinge in cylindrical shape at the bend and is quite thick which might be some sort of method to protect the exposed display.
Next, we have an inward folding display which is similar to the one that Galaxy Fold picked. Here we can see a thick ridge supporting the frame and it might even feature a multi-segment design allowing the foldable to be folded at different sections.
Furthermore, the patent was filed way back in July 2020 and it got approved last month. This could mean that either Google would either pursue one or both od the designs in the future. Whatever might be the case, one thing is for sure that we might be able to see a foldable Pixel device not very far from the future.
